Vocabulary Learning
The Architecture of 'Nominalization' and Formal Density
To bridge the gap from B2 to C2, one must move beyond describing actions and begin describing concepts. The provided text is a masterclass in Nominalization—the process of turning verbs (actions) and adjectives (descriptions) into nouns. This is the hallmark of high-level academic and institutional English, as it allows the writer to pack an immense amount of information into a single clause without relying on simple subject-verb-object chains.
⚡ The Linguistic Pivot
Observe the transition from a B2-style sentence to the C2-level institutional prose found in the text:
- B2 (Action-oriented): The club spent a lot of money aggressively and they bought Sandro Tonali.
- C2 (Concept-oriented): *"Tottenham Hotspur has initiated an aggressive capital expenditure strategy..."
In the C2 version, the action ("spent money") is transformed into a complex noun phrase ("aggressive capital expenditure strategy"). The focus shifts from what they did to the nature of the strategy itself.
🔍 Deconstructing High-Density Phrasings
Let's analyze the 'conceptual clusters' used in the article to create an aura of authority:
- "Institutional Volatility" Instead of saying "the club is unstable" (adjective), the author uses a noun phrase. This objectifies the instability, treating it as a measurable phenomenon rather than a mere characteristic.
- "Institutional Reluctance" Rather than "Liverpool does not want to sell" (verb), the author describes the reluctance as an institutional trait. This removes the human element and replaces it with a corporate, systemic tone.
- "Profile-based Recruitment" This compresses the idea of "looking for players who fit a specific set of characteristics" into a single, compound modifier.
🛠 The C2 Toolkit: Precision via Abstract Nouns
To emulate this, replace common verbs with their abstract noun counterparts combined with precise adjectives:

C2 Insight: The goal is not simply to use "big words," but to shift the grammatical weight of the sentence from the verb (the action) to the noun (the concept). This creates a tone of objectivity and intellectual distance, essential for executive summaries, legal documents, and advanced academic discourse.
